by Tatiana Trouvé (Artist), Françoise Ninghetto (Text by (Art/Photo Books)), Thierry Davila (Text by (Art/Photo Books))

"Trouvé's evident investment in tricks of the eye--and of the mind--paint her ... as a 21st-century surrealist" -Artforum

MAMCO's collections include the complete set of Italian artist Tatiana Trouvé's (born 1968) archive of drawings, as well as a room, Prepared Space, painted blindingly white and transected by tiny thread-width gashes seemingly held open by pieces of bronze and wood wedged into the cuts, somewhat resembling the lines on an ancient map. The goal of this volume, which is based around these two bodies of work, is to highlight the importance of drawing in the artist's work--the way in which it structures both her vision and her sculpture. Each corpus is described in detail, but is also situated within Trouvé's oeuvre in a comprehensive way, thus opening up various possible readings of her work. This affordable introduction to Trouvé's oeuvre contains 30 color images of her work and commentary by MAMCO's curators.
